In re: Oxford Health Plans, Inc. Derivative Litigation,
MDL - 1222-D (CLB) (S.D.N.Y.)
Ms. Caldwell was one of plaintiffs' counsel in this derivative action
filed in 1998 on behalf of Oxford Health Plans, Inc. in state court
in Connecticut. Ultimately the case was consolidated with other cases
and transferred to the Southern District of New York. After extensive
discovery and negotiations, a multi-million dollar settlement was
reached, which was approved by the Court. |

Provident Mutual Life Insurance Company Derivative Action,
July 2000, No. 000788 (CCP,
Phila. County)
On July 10, 2000, Ms. Caldwell and co-counsel commenced a derivative
action alleging that the board of directors of Provident had breached
its fiduciary duty in pursuing an initial plan of conversion which
was enjoined as a result of a related class action, and asserting
that the board should immediately pursue a conversion of the company
that would provide compensation to the policy holders. A multi-million
dollar settlement was reached, which was approved by the Court. |
